How much do remote full stack developer j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ote full stack developer in Torrance, CA is $61.88,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$51.44 and $71.30 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Does a Remote Full Stack Developer Do?

As a remote full stack developer, you work from home to create back-end and front-end code for software, websites, and other technology applications. Your responsibilities include developing website architecture, helping to create a website application, developing and designing APIs, and ensuring that applications have the right level of responsiveness. Common duties associated with this job include working on a database or server to ensure functionality, creating web design features by working with graphic designers, helping to transform a concept into a finished product, and staying updated with the latest programming languages and web applications.

How do Remote Full Stack Developers typically collaborate with team members across different time zones?

Remote Full Stack Developers often work with colleagues located around the globe, making strong communication skills and adaptability essential. Teams usually rely on collaboration tools like Slack, Jira, and GitHub to track progress, discuss features, and conduct code reviews asynchronously. Regular virtual meetings are scheduled to accommodate time zone differences, and clear documentation helps ensure everyone stays aligned. Successful developers in this environment are proactive about providing updates and clarifying requirements to keep projects on track.

What is a Remote Full Stack Developer?

A Remote Full Stack Developer is a software professional who works from a location outside of a traditional office, building and maintaining both the front-end (client-side) and back-end (server-side) components of web applications. They are skilled in a variety of programming languages and frameworks, enabling them to handle the full technology stack required for web development. Working remotely, they collaborate with teams using digital tools, manage code repositories, and often participate in virtual meetings to ensure project goals are met efficiently.

As a Full Stack Developer for Data Apps, you will design and develop end-to-end data applications spanning interactive frontends, middleware services, and data-serving APIs. This role requires a 70/30 split between hands-on engineering delivery and technical solutions architecture (setting direction, enforcing best practices, and defining design patterns).
You will operate with high autonomy within a fast-paced, two-week sprint cycle-independently researching, executing, and delivering features while collaborating across product and analytics teams. Your applications will make complex data products accessible, automating manual processes to increase the overall efficiency of our central marketing function.
Technical Focus Areas
  • Frontend & Middleware (~70%): Leading development on the client-facing and middle layers using React and Node.js to bridge a critical team skill gap.
  • API & Backend (~30%): Developing robust API layers utilizing Python and FastAPI (or similar frameworks like Flask/Django).
  • Data & Cloud: Designing relational database schemas (primarily PostgreSQL) and deploying applications on AWS cloud services using infrastructure as code.

Key Qualifications
  • Extensive Hands-On Experience: You are deeply "in the weeds" of software delivery, knowing every layer of the web stack in and out. (Note: Pure solutions or technical architects will not be considered).
  • Core Technical Stack:
    • Strong frontend engineering experience building production-grade web applications with React.
    • Experience developing middleware and backend services with Node.js.
    • Proficiency with Python and frameworks like FastAPI, Flask, or Django.
    • Strong working knowledge of PostgreSQL or other relational databases. (We do not utilize NoSQL or graph databases).
  • Cloud Infrastructure: Familiarity with deploying applications on AWS (S3, ECS, ECR, API Gateway, ALB) and managing infrastructure via AWS CDK.
  • High Autonomy & Drive: Proven ability to act as a self-starter. You excel at independent research, leveraging available tools, and driving features to completion without needing heavy hand-holding or explicit day-to-day directions.
  • Preferred (Nice-to-Have): Experience building applications for marketing functions or working within digital ad agencies / tech marketing groups (e.g., Meta, Amazon) is highly preferred and will give you an edge.

Onboarding & Workflow
  • Sprint Structure: We operate on two-week sprints. You will commit to specific backlogs, independently execute, and deliver during the sprint exit.
  • Phase-Wise Onboarding: The first two weeks focus on system familiarity through knowledge-sharing sessions, self-exploration, and executing a small, narrowly scoped initial backlog (e.g., adding a dialog box to critical actions) to learn our design patterns and system architecture.

Logistical & Interview Requirements
  • Working Hours (Non-Standard PST): To ensure critical meeting overlap and inclusive sprint planning with our UK-based team, the required working hours are 6:30 AM - 3:30 PM PST or 7:00 AM - 4:00 PM PST.
  • Interview Process: The process consists of an initial experience alignment call, followed by a technical round (coding and high-level architecture discussion). The final round requires a 90-minute in-person, in-office interview. Candidates must be locally available for this final step.
